Web23 de jan. de 2024 · High Entropy Alloys (HEAs) are defined as alloys with five or more principal elements having equal atom percentage. Each principal element should have a concentration between 5 and 35 atom%. Existence of HEAs were firstly reported by Scientists Yeh J.W & Huang K.H in 1996.
